The UK Communicative Development Inventory (UK-CDI)

The UK Communicative Development Inventory (UK-CDI) is a questionnaire that parents complete to tell us about their child’s language and communication. The UK-CDI will establish:

  • the first comprehensive overview of UK children’s first stages in language development
  • the first word learning norms for children aged 8 to 18 months across the whole of the UK 
  • a free-for-all, anonymised online child language base 
  • a quick, easy and inexpensive checklist that can be used by professionals to assess children’s language (first version of the checklist already available for download)

This is collaborative research between the Universities of Lancaster, Liverpool and Lincoln, funded by the Economic and Social Research Council (ESRC).
